摘要: 问题,这是我看的dtcms的模板引擎制作的内容,在csdn问的问题及解答//解析普通变量{}r[15]=newRegex(@"({([^\[\]/\{\}=:'\s]+)})",options);就是这个({([^\[\]/\{\}=:'\s]+)}),小括号表示分组吧,小括号里又套了个大括号什么意思,大括号如果里面有数值,比如{3},我知道重复3次,除非\{\},表示{}原样输出匹配,可以大括号里又套了个小括号(),小括号里\表示转义吧,我看应该匹配除了[]/{}=:'以及一个以上空白,除了上面的那些符号外其他都匹配,match遍历符合条件的内容, 阅读全文
posted @ 2014-02-27 10:52 wanshutao 阅读(530) 评论(0) 推荐(0)